What is power cleaning? Power washing is the act of using pressurized water to tidy dust, algae, and other impurities from outside surfaces. A power washing machine, otherwise called a pressure washer, is the powered equipment that makes cleaning the surface area feasible. Approaches can vary relying on the equipment being utilized, the surface area that's being cleaned, and the person carrying out the work.

Review on to find out about the differences in between power washing and pressure cleaning, and why high-pressure and soft cleaning are used in various scenarios. A couple of articles online make the difference that power cleaning involves making use of warm water, and stress cleaning does not. The truth, nevertheless, is the name alone is less telling than that.

Since concrete is porous, impurities soak into the surface area of the concrete, needing an excellent quantity of pressure to effectively flush them out. An additional circumstances where pressure can be valuable check this is in preparing to repaint or reseal your deck. With the proper quantity of pressure, a whole lot of loosened paint and sunspots can be taken off by pressure cleaning.
A soft laundry uses a lower amount of water stress, relying upon cleansers and a soft bristle brush to cleanse the harder locations. Soft washing is the ideal method for house siding, with the specific amount of pressure varying by the sort of siding on your home. The very best example of soft cleaning is when cleaning up a roof covering.
